ajax找不到json页面—ajax请求失败,无法找到json页面
在进行网页开发中,经常会使用ajax技术进行数据的异步请求和交互。有时候我们会遇到ajax请求失败的情况,尤其是当无法找到json页面时。详细介绍ajax请求失败的原因以及解决方法,帮助读者快速解决这一问题。
小标题1:json页面的重要性
json页面的作用
json页面是一种轻量级的数据交换格式,广泛应用于前后端数据的传输和交互中。它具有简洁、易读、易写的特点,被广泛支持和应用。在ajax请求中,json页面扮演着重要的角色,它提供了所需的数据,供前端页面进行展示和操作。
json页面的创建和格式
在创建json页面时,需要遵循一定的格式规范。一个基本的json页面由键值对组成,每个键值对之间用逗号分隔,键和值之间用冒号分隔。json页面的文件格式通常为.json,可以通过后端语言动态生成,也可以直接创建一个静态的json文件。
小标题2:ajax请求失败的原因
网络连接问题
ajax请求的失败可能是由于网络连接问题导致的。这包括服务器无法响应请求、网络延迟、断网等情况。在这种情况下,我们可以通过检查网络连接是否正常来解决问题。
跨域请求问题
由于浏览器的同源策略限制,ajax请求默认只能向同一域名下的接口发送请求。如果请求的json页面与当前页面不在同一域名下,就会出现跨域请求问题,导致ajax请求失败。解决这个问题的方法有多种,如使用JSONP、CORS等。
小标题3:解决ajax请求失败的方法
检查请求地址
当ajax请求失败时,要检查请求地址是否正确。可能是因为地址拼写错误、路径错误或者缺少必要的参数导致请求失败。通过仔细检查请求地址,可以解决这个问题。
查看服务器响应
如果请求地址正确,但仍然无法找到json页面,可以通过查看服务器响应来获取更多信息。可以使用开发者工具查看请求的响应状态码、响应头和响应内容,从而找到问题所在。
处理跨域请求
如果ajax请求失败的原因是跨域请求问题,可以采用一些方法来解决。例如,使用JSONP可以通过动态创建标签来发送请求,绕过浏览器的同源策略。也可以在服务器端设置CORS,允许跨域请求。
ajax请求失败的原因以及解决方法,特别是当无法找到json页面时。通过检查请求地址、查看服务器响应和处理跨域请求等方法,可以有效解决ajax请求失败的问题。希望读者能够通过的指导,快速解决这一常见问题,提高网页开发的效率。
文章来源网络,作者:运维,如若转载,请注明出处:https://shuyeidc.com/wp/80617.html<